Went by the Wells Fargo Towers in the bus on my way to class and noticed that they took off the coverings and started to fix up what looks like concrete decorations or seals of some kind. They're rather nice looking and add some character to the lower levels of the building.
Most if not all of those were salvaged from the old Star Trib building before it was tore down. But I agree that they add a bit of visual class at the street level.

I'm surprised about how big the gap is between the Red and the Wells Fargo tower.
Part of the reason is the entrance to the underground area of the Well buildings. The Millwright can build right up to that entrance or incorporate it into the buildings design. The Red has to allow for the driveway to go behind the building and also they have to deal with the odd one story entrance that block the driveway from going straight thru. This meant a narrow hotel, and a jagged driveway, but also allowed for some limited guest parking next to the building. I look for some sort of mural going up on the blank wall.
